  • Is photography taxable in Washington state?

    Digital photography Like their tangible counterparts, sales of digital photographs are subject to tax in Washington. When digital photographs are transferred electronically they are considered to be “digital goods” and are subject to retail sales tax and Retailing B&O tax.

  • Who perfected the process of photography?

    Nièpce The first photograph So, he began experimenting with other light-sensitive substances, and in 1822, Nièpce invented a process he named “heliography” (again, using Greek words, this time meaning “sun drawing”, from helios and graphê). And in 1826/7, Nièpce succeeded in making the earliest surviving camera photograph.

  • How did Gordon Parks start photography?

    Born into poverty and segregation in Fort Scott, Kansas, in 1912, Parks was drawn to photography as a young man when he saw images of migrant workers in a magazine. After buying a camera at a pawnshop, he taught himself how to use it.

  • What does drizzle do in astrophotography?

    ​Drizzle is a simple algorithm that creates an image that is larger than the images in the stack and interpolates between pixels to ensure it reproduces fine detail in edges despite the effects of stacking transformations.

  • Is photography art or not Roger Scruton?

    Roger Scruton did not believe that photographs are works of art. His view is explained in his essay Photography and Representation, published in the early 80s, which is still regarded as one of the most important essays in the philosophy of photography.

  • Was there color photography in 1970?

    Until well into the 1970s, the only photographs that were actually collected and exhibited were in black-and-white. The reluctance to accept color photography was mainly due to conservation reasons, since the pigmentation in early color photographs was highly unstable.
